Abstract

An information handling system includes a power supply to provide power to the information handling system. The power supply is communicatively coupled to a baseboard management controller by a first signal interconnect and a second signal interconnect. The power supply is configured to provide, via the first signal interconnect, an alert to the BMC indicating that an operating parameter of the PSU exceeds a predetermined threshold. The first signal interconnect is associated with a PWR_OK signal of an Advanced Technology eXtended (ATX) specification and the second signal interconnect is associated with a PS_ON #signal of the ATX specification.

Claims (33)

1. An information handling system comprising:

a baseboard management controller (BMC); and

a power supply unit (PSU) to provide power to the information handling system, the PSU communicatively coupled to the BMC by a first signal interconnect and a second signal interconnect, the PSU configured to provide, via the first signal interconnect, an alert to the BMC indicating that an operating parameter of the PSU exceeds a predetermined threshold,

wherein the first signal interconnect is associated with a PWR_OK signal of an Advanced Technology eXtended (ATX) specification and the second signal interconnect is associated with a PS_ON #signal of the ATX specification.

2. The information handling system of claim 1 , wherein the first signal interconnect is operable to propagate commands and data compliant with an inter-integrated circuit protocol.

3. The information handling system of claim 2 , wherein the second signal interconnect is operable to propagate a clock signal compliant with the inter-integrated circuit protocol.

4. The information handling system of claim 1 , wherein the PSU is further configured to provide to the BMC, via the first signal interconnect, an alphanumeric string indicating an identity of the PSU, the providing in response to assertion of a signal at the second signal interconnect by the BMC.

5. The information handling system of claim 1 , wherein the operating parameter comprises a current consumption at a first output voltage rail of the PSU.

6. The information handling system of claim 1 , wherein the operating parameter comprises a temperature at the PSU.

7. The information handling system of claim 1 , wherein the BMC is configured to provide, via the second signal interconnect, a request to the PSU to activate a primary power rail at the PSU.
